The Infinite Quest

In years no vision shall aver,
In lands no dream may name,
Toward alien things what longings were,
And thence what languors came !

For each horizon straitly sought,
With fealty to the stars,
What death or weariness was bought,
What bitterness, what bars !

I waken unto years afar,
And find the quest made new
In Earth, that was perchance a star
Unto my former view.
